Benda

Benda is a village located in the Baharagora Subdivision of East Singhbum district,Jharkhand, India. Benda has a population of 784 as recorded in the 2011 Census. It falls under the jurisdiction of Bankata Gram Panchayat and the Bahragora Block Panchayat in Baharagora District. The village has 185 households and is identified by village code 364937. Benda is located in the 832101 postal area, contributing significantly to the rural administrative structure of Baharagora Sub-District.

Total Population of Benda

As of the 2011 census, Population of Benda has a population of approximately 784 people, where the male population is 401 and the female population is 383.

Total 784
Male 401
Female 383
